Being an old grandpa not that adept at tech, I don’t know how Lemmy works. I mean, I know it’s decentralized and it’s supposed to be better than reddit, but still, how vulnerable is this platform from censors looking to block anything in here?

Are we invincible like those thepiratebay.org instances which jump up the more you try to censor them or are we basically like reddit. In other words, can I reliably access lemmy in China?

      Yeah, unless that unblocked instance resides in China then it’s probably subject to the same restriction as you. Unless they proxy the federation traffic.

      Images are an issue though, as those don’t get cached by the local instance but are just links to the remote instance.
